Former Barca hero Ronald Koeman, now manager of PSV Eindhoven talked to the Barca board about the transfer of Argentine international Javier Saviola.

Barça wants €6 mill. for the pacey striker, whose nickname is the "Rabbit". This is a bargain-basement price, but Saviola has no place in the current Barca squad and FC Barcelona is very keen to off-load the former U20 World Champion as soon as possible. Saviola is still under contract at Barcelona until June 2007.
Even Portsmouth is paying €12 mill. for PSV´s Peruvian striker Jefferson Farfan, but Koeman believes the price tag on Saviola is too high and wants to negotiate the reduced fee again within the week. However, even though a transfer deal between the Clubs could be agreed, PSV would have to conclude an agreement with Saviola, who on several occasions has made it clear that his priority is to continue to play in La Primera Liga. Also Saviola´s huge wage demands (Barca pays about €3 mill. net per year) are a big obstacle to overcome for the Dutch Champions.
So far, the best offers for Javier Saviola have been made by two foreign clubs, Greek giants, Panathinaikos and English Premiership Club, Arsenal. A transfer within Spain to Atletico Madrid would only become reality when Fernando Torres decides to leave Madrid.
